Indians will wear special Mother’s Day jerseys sans Chief Wahoo

Whether you like it or not, whether you agree with it or not, the Cleveland Indians are moving away from their controversial Chief Wahoo logo. Club owner Paul Dolan has confirmed it, and Major League Baseball Commisioner Rob Manfred is putting pressure on the team to do it.

So it’s no surprise that their Mother’s Day uniforms will feature the Block C logo in place of Chief Wahoo on their sleeve. This news is not breaking by any means, it was revealed back in April that none of the team’s Holiday jerseys would feature Chief Wahoo on the sleeve.
